Output 8ddc9fea31094c44093d99ca45dc113ebc1080ad7cc7c5efe15bb165d69b9766: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90ca2ad439516989edbbacafee1d1b26051f6f68 OP_EQUAL
address
3EtbQzpM84XhVpjBGMRbtfkEHfZY9cow62
transaction
8ddc9fea31094c44093d99ca45dc113ebc1080ad7cc7c5efe15bb165d69b9766
spent
true